How to Turn Being Into Becoming

peek-a-boo_thumb1_thumbYou might say that if God is eternal and unchanging and Real that there are no experiences that are not already. homepageYou might say that beingness is not becomingness. Yes, we can look at it that way. Then we can understand it better by thinking of it this way: Have you ever seen a movie or a TV show or play a second time, after a very long time, and have forgotten so much of it that in experiencing it all over again it is as much fun and as en-joy-able as the first time? The joy of experience is amplified by forgetting. That is, when life is approached as a revelation, from the stance that it is ever new, it is more delightful. THAT is how one makes the good into the wonderful.

God Invents Joy by Forgetting.

So, you see that forgetting has its uses in terms of magnifying enjoyment, pleasure, fun. Again, it is a form of peek-a-boo. By keeping something hidden from few, forgotten, it is more pleasurable, even joyous, when once again it is seen to exist!
